My camera and I love the street more than any other place where photography is concerned. I love watching people, strangers, being with them, walking along side of them, learning new things about humans; and in Shanghai, street photography is a pure joy. The people are by most wonderful, innocent, friendly, helpful and it all makes for an unforgettable experience. There is so much to learn from watching people, and mainly seeing what they do. People are in essence simple, they are not perfect, in the same way that no one is perfect, and they do what they have to do to get by. These are the simple parts of life I love to photograph most.
